Description

Oxirane, 2-Methyl-3-(1-Methylbutyl)- is a specialized epoxide compound, identified by CAS No. 214222-04-5. This chemical serves as a versatile and reactive intermediate, crucial for introducing epoxy functionality into more complex molecular architectures. It is primarily sought by R&D chemists and process engineers in the fine chemical, pharmaceutical, and advanced material synthesis sectors for building block applications.

Basic Information

Product Name Oxirane, 2-Methyl-3-(1-Methylbutyl)-
CAS No. 214222-04-5
Molecular Formula C9H18O
Molecular Weight 142.24 g/mol
